Description

Circa 1940's and scarce Ken Allen item. An English penny shown and held at finger tips is covered with a pocket handkerchief (not supplied).

When the handkerchief is removed the coin is half its original size! Again the handkerchief is thrown over the coin and when removed the coin is again seen to have shrunk in size!

Once again the handkerchief is used to cover this small coin and when drawn away the hand is opened to show that this coin has diminished into an invisible state.

Includes a page of instructions for handling of the routine. The gimmick is well made of copper. Condition very fine.
